Corrigé : De Quelle Manière Restaurer Le Noyau De Build Sous Linux.

December 5, 2021 By Justin Fernando Off

Recommandé : Fortect

  • 1. Téléchargez et installez Fortect
  • 2. Ouvrez le programme et cliquez sur "Scan"
  • 3. Cliquez sur "Réparer" pour lancer le processus de réparation
  • Téléchargez ce logiciel et réparez votre PC en quelques minutes.

    Dans ce livre électronique de l’utilisateur, nous identifierons certains agents causaux possibles qui peuvent provoquer la compilation du noyau sous Linux, puis suggérerons quelques correctifs pratiques que vous pouvez essayer pour résoudre.Le noyau Linux contient toujours le bon noyau. a été compilé au moyen d’outils GNU comme GCC et Binutils. La poursuite des travaux a permis d’avoir les logiciels Clang et LLVM comme remplacements viables. Des distributions telles qu’Android, ChromeOS et OpenMandriva utilisent des grains de maïs enrichis par Clang.

    À un moment donné, l’idée liée à l’amélioration du noyau Linux a horrifié beaucoup d’utilisateurs finaux. A cette époque, le processus de mise à jour du noyau principal impliquait de nombreuses étapes et donc encore plus de temps. L’extraction liée à un nouveau noyau peut maintenant être gérée un peu plus facilement à l’aide des gestionnaires de paquets souhaités. En ajoutant plusieurs bases de données, vous pouvez même facilement appliquer des noyaux nouveaux ou personnalisés (comme des noyaux en temps réel pour la production sonore) sans vous utiliser vous-même.

    Étant donné la facilité avec laquelle l’application peut mettre à jour votre noyau, quelle est la principale raison pour laquelle vous devriez le construire vous-même ? Voici quelques causes possibles sans trop de travail :

    • Vous voulez savoir comment cela se fait.

    • Vous cherchez à activer ou désactiver certaines solutions dans le noyau qui ne sont tout simplement pas disponibles via les options générales.

    • Vous souhaitez activer le matériel afin que le noyau standard ne soit pas empaqueté.

    • Ils utilisent la syndication, ce qui vous permet de compiler le noyau.

    • Vous êtes étudiant et ce qui suit est votre devoir.

    Peu importe pourquoi, savoir comment aider à collecter le noyau Linux est étonnamment raisonnable et peut même être considéré comme acceptable. Lorsque j’ai récupéré pour la première fois un nouveau noyau Linux (il y a longtemps) et que j’ai réussi à éliminer le noyau déclaré, j’ai ressenti une certaine excitation dans ma configuration (qui a rapidement passé, mais lors de l’essai suivant, il s’est écrasé). …
    Ceci étant dit, passons à une partie du processus de construction du noyau Linux. Je vais seulement démontrer cela à un serveur Ubuntu 16.04. Après avoir effectué une mise à jour sudo standard, le noyau défini était toujours 4.4.0-121. Je dois effectuer une mise à niveau pour accéder réellement à chacun de nos noyaux 4.17. Prenons cela par rapport à une précaution. Mot

    Recommandé : Fortect

    Vous en avez assez que votre ordinateur fonctionne lentement ? Est-il truffé de virus et de logiciels malveillants ? N'ayez crainte, mon ami, car Fortect est là pour sauver la mise ! Cet outil puissant est conçu pour diagnostiquer et réparer toutes sortes de problèmes Windows, tout en améliorant les performances, en optimisant la mémoire et en maintenant votre PC comme neuf. Alors n'attendez plus - téléchargez Fortect dès aujourd'hui !

  • 1. Téléchargez et installez Fortect
  • 2. Ouvrez le programme et cliquez sur "Scan"
  • 3. Cliquez sur "Réparer" pour lancer le processus de réparation

  • Une mise en garde : je recommande fortement aux familles de pratiquer cette procédure sur une machine virtuelle fiable et favorable. Travaillant avec presque n’importe quel type de machine virtuelle, vous prenez toujours de nouvelles photos et résolvez avec succès n’importe quel problème. NE PAS mettre à jour le noyau sur une vraie machine de cette façon… jusqu’à ce que vos besoins sachent ce que vous faites.

    Charger le noyau

    Étape 1. Téléchargez chaque code source.Étape 2 : extraire souvent le code source.Étape 3 : Installez les packages attendus.Différentes étapes : Configurer le noyau.Étape 5: art le noyau.Étape 6. Mettez à jour le bootloader exact (facultatif)Septième étape : redémarrez et vérifiez la version du noyau.

    Habituellement, le premier avantage à faire est de charger généralement le fichier source du noyau. Évidemment, cela peut parfois être fait en trouvant le noyau que n’importe qui veut télécharger à partir du lien Web Of (de Kernel.org). Une fois que vous avez obtenu cette URL, téléchargez le fichier de suivi, qui se compose de la commande suivante (j’utiliserai le prix catalogue 4.17 RC2 kernel):

    wget https://git.kernel.org/torvalds/t/linux-4.17-rc2.tar.gz

    compile kernel in linux

    Il y aura quelques points à garder à l’esprit lors du téléchargement de ce fichier.

    Conditions d’installation

    Pour créer une version de base, nous devons d’abord définir un nombre limité d’exigences. Cela peut être fait grâce à une seule commande apt-get :

    sudo fermer sur git fakeroot build-essential ncurses-dev xz-utils libssl-dev avant christ flex libelf-dev bison

    Remarque. Pour compléter la longueur de compilation du noyau, vous aurez besoin d’au moins quinze Go d’espace de stockage local 100 % gratuit. Assurez-vous donc que vous avez besoin de suffisamment d’espace.

    Vérifier la source

    En utilisant les opinions gratuites incluses avec notre noyau récemment téléchargé, concentrez-vous sur la source du noyau avec n’importe quel type d’une seule commande :

    tar xvzf linux-4.17-rc2.tar.gz

    Accédez au nouveau répertoire d’extension avec la commande linux-4.17-rc2.

    Configuration We-Kernel

    compile kernel during linux

    Avant de construire le noyau réel, nous devons d’abord déterminer quels modules inclure. Il existe à tout moment un moyen très simple de mettre cela en œuvre. Ensuite, avec une seule demande, vous pouvez copier le fichier de configuration du noyau brillant et utiliser la commande menuconfig found pour apporter les modifications nécessaires. Pour afficher cela, la vente pour :

    cp / boot / config – rr (uname -r) .config

    Maintenant que vous avez un fichier de configuration de production, secouez menuconfig. Cette commande libère une technique de configuration utile (Figure 1) qui vous permet de parcourir n’importe quelle partie disponible et de transformer ou désactiver n’importe quelle langue que quelqu’un veut ou non.

    En particulier, l’image : create menuconfig en action.

    Il se peut que vous désactiviez la taille considérable du service du noyau, alors soyez très prudent lorsque vous utilisez menuconfig. Si vous n’êtes pas sûr de ces choix, laissez cette situation tranquille. Ou mieux encore, avec la configuration que nous avons simplement copiée dans un noyau en cours d’exécution (tout comme nous savons que cela pourrait fonctionner). Une fois que vous avez parcouru la liste complète (c’est juste long), vous êtes en attente de compilation !

    Compiler et installer

    Il est temps de proposer le noyau entier. Le premier détail est de revenir à la commande make. Mettez donc en place un élément puis répondez je dirais aux questions nécessaires sans poser de question (Fig. 2). Les questions posées dépendent du noyau à partir duquel vous effectuez la mise à niveau et simplement du noyau pour lequel vous effectuez la mise à niveau. Croyez-moi quand je dis qu’il y a généralement beaucoup de questions à soulever, alors prenez votre temps.

    Figure 2 : Réponses positives aux questions sur la commande make générale.

    Après avoir répondu à de nombreuses questions par téléphone, un proche peut installer les programmes qu’il faudra activer avec la commande suivante :

    do module_install

    Une fois que cette commande a exécuté plusieurs instances, asseyez-vous et , surveillez le résultat, ou faites une autre chose (puisque votre entrée n’est pas vraiment nécessaire). Vous devrez probablement effectuer d’autres tâches (à moins que la personne n’ait vraiment besoin de regarder les émissions de circulation dans le terminal).

    sudo faisant l’installation

    De plus, une commande prend une quantité incroyable d’événements. Dans la figure 6, la commande make set up prendra encore plus de temps que la commande modules_install. Déjeunez, installez un routeur, installez Linux sur de petits serveurs ou détendez-vous.

    Le chargement du noyau est généralement activé

    Une fois la commande make Hookup terminée, il est temps de fournir le noyau pour démarrer. Pour finalement le faire, exécutez la commande :

    sudo update-initrafs -f -k 4.17-rc2

    Téléchargez notre dernier noyau depuis kernel.org.Vérifiez ce noyau particulier.Décompressez généralement l’archive du noyau.Copiez le fichier de configuration du noyau Linux existant.Compilez et construisez également le noyau Linux 5.6.Installer le noyau Linux et les périphériques (pilotes)Mettre à jour la configuration grub d’une personne.

    Bien sûr, vous devez poster le numéro de noyau de leur noyau ci-dessus, certainement celui que vous avez produit. Une fois cette instruction de commande terminée, grub mis à jour avec sa commande :

    sudo update-grub

    Vous devriez maintenant être suffisamment confiant pour redémarrer votre système et opter pour le plus important des derniers noyaux installés.

    Félicitations !

    Vous avez compilé le noyau Linux ! C’est un processus qui peut prendre du temps ; Mais pour cela, les gens ont un noyau sur mesure pour votre distribution Linux ultime, ainsi qu’une compétence importante que de nombreux sites Linux négligent.

    Certains des marcs de café que vous voudrez peut-être réparer le noyau incluent: la correction de bogues, l’ajout de nombreuses fonctionnalités à un autre système de production, vous ne pouvez vraiment pas risquer de mettre à jour ce noyau pour un correctif ou peu importe lequel. Pour essayer un pilote d’instrument de jeu spécifique ou une nouvelle fonctionnalité. Pour étendre le noyau, travaillez directement sur cette méthode.

    Apprenez-en plus sur Linux en utilisant la progression gratuite Introduction to Linux de la Linux Foundation en plus d’edX.

    Téléchargez ce logiciel et réparez votre PC en quelques minutes.